      16a-6-112.   (UCCC) Temporary relief.With respect to an action brought to enjoin violations of K.S.A. 16a-1-101through 16a-9-102 (section 16a-6-110)or unconscionable agreements or fraudulent or unconscionable conduct(section 16a-6-111), the administrator may apply to the court forappropriate temporary relief against a respondent, pending finaldetermination of proceedings. If the court finds after a hearing heldupon notice to the respondent that there is reasonable cause to believethat the respondent is engaging in or is likely to engage in conductsought to be restrained, it may grant any temporary relief orrestraining order it deems appropriate.

      History:   L. 1973, ch. 85, § 105; Jan. 1, 1974.
